{U) Section 2.4 of Executive Order (EO) 12863,
dated 03/13/1993, mandates that Inspectors General and General
Counsel of the Intelligence Community components (in the FBI,
the Assistant Director, INSD, and the General Counsel, occ,
respectively} report to the IOB concerning intelligence
activities that they have reagon to believe may be unlawful or
contrary to Executive order or Presidential directive. This
language was adopted verbatim from EO 12334, dated 12/04/1981,
when the IOB was known as the President's Intelligence Oversight
Board (PIOB). By longstanding agreement between the FBI and the
IOB (and its predecessor, the PIOB), this language has been
interpreted to mandate the reporting of any violation of
guidelines or regulations approved by the Attorney General in
accordance with EO 12333, dated 12/04/1981, if such provision was
designed in full or in part to ensure the protection of the
individual rights of U.S. persons. Violations of provisions that
are essentially administrative in nature need not be reported to
the IOB. The FBI is required, however, to maintain records of
such administrative violations so that the Counsel to the IOB may
review them upon request.
